Thich Nhat Hanh, a Vietnamese Buddhist monk who was one of the vital influential Zen masters on the earth and who unfold messages of mindfulness, compassion and non-violence, died Saturday at his house in Tu Hieu Temple in Hue, Vietnam. He was 95.
The loss of life was introduced by Plum Village, its group of monasteries. He suffered a extreme mind hemorrhage in 2014 that left him unable to talk, though he was in a position to talk by gestures.
Thich Nhat Hanh, a prolific creator, poet, instructor, and peace activist, was exiled from Vietnam after opposing the conflict within the Nineteen Sixties and have become a number one voice in a motion he known as “engaged Buddhism,” which Making use of Buddhist Rules to Political and Social Reform.
Thich Nhat Hanh (pronounced tik nyaht hahn) traveled extensively on lecture excursions in america and Europe (he spoke fluent English and French) and had a significant impression on Western Buddhist practices, urging acceptance of the mindfulness discovered on his Web site is described as “the power to be aware and awake to the current second”.

His following grew as he based dozens of monasteries and apply facilities all over the world. The unique plum village close to Bordeaux in southwest France is the biggest of its monasteries and is visited by hundreds of individuals yearly.
In 2018 he returned to Hue in central Vietnam to spend his remaining days at Tu Hieu Temple, the place he had change into a novice monk as an adolescent.

His affiliation with america started within the early Nineteen Sixties when he was a graduate scholar at Princeton College and later taught at Cornell and Columbia. He influenced the American peace motion and known as for Rev.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. to oppose the Vietnam Warfare.
dr King nominated him for the Nobel Peace Prize in 1967, however nobody was awarded the prize that 12 months.
“Personally, I do know of no yet one more worthy than this light monk from Vietnam,” wrote Dr. King to the Nobel Institute in Norway. “His concepts for peace, if utilized, would erect a monument to ecumenism, to worldwide brotherhood, and to humanity.”
Thich Nhat Hanh was born Nguyen Xuan Bao on October 11, 1926 in Hue. At 16 he entered a Zen monastery and studied Buddhism as a novice. At his ordination in 1949 he took the Dharma title Thich Nhat Hanh. Thich is an honorific surname utilized by Vietnamese monks and nuns. He was recognized to his followers as Thay, or instructor.
Within the early Nineteen Sixties he based Youth for Social Companies, a grassroots charity in what was then South Vietnam. It rebuilt bombed villages, constructed faculties, arrange medical facilities and reunited households made homeless by the conflict.
Thich Nhat Hanh started writing and talking out towards the conflict, publishing a poem entitled “Condemnation” in a Buddhist weekly in 1964. It reads partially:

The poem earned him the label “anti-war poet” and he was denounced as a pro-communist propagandist.
Thich Nhat Hanh settled in France when the South Vietnamese authorities refused to permit him to return from overseas after the signing of the Paris Peace Settlement in 1973.
He was solely in a position to return to Vietnam in 2005 when the communist authorities allowed him to show, apply and journey throughout the nation. His anti-war activism continued, and talking in Hanoi in 2008, he stated the Iraq conflict was the results of worry and misunderstanding, with violence feeding on itself.
“We all know very nicely that planes, weapons and bombs can not remove misperceptions,” he stated. “Solely loving language and compassionate listening might help folks right misperceptions. However our leaders are untrained on this self-discipline and solely depend on the armed forces to remove terrorism.”
